Discover two dynamic and distinguished properties located on the iconic Palm Jumeirah in Dubai. Both parts of the renowned Minor Hotel Group, NH Collection Dubai the Palm and Dukes the Palm, Dubai Hotel offer a unique blend of vibrant hospitality, global standards, and local character.

NH Collection Dubai The Palm

A vibrant addition to Dubai’s hospitality scene, NH Collection Dubai the Palm is set on the exclusive West Beach and offers seamless access to Nakheel Mall and other major city attractions such as Burj Khalifa, Dubai Marina, and Dubai Mall.

This 14-storey contemporary hotel features:

  • 227 chic guest rooms and suites
  • 306 stylish serviced apartments
  • A sunset-facing rooftop infinity pool with a sophisticated lounge and bar
  • A lively sports bar, soon to be one of Dubai’s favorite social hotspots

Infused with energetic charm and modern elegance, NH Collection Dubai the Palm is redefining contemporary luxury on the Palm.

 DUKES The Palm, Dubai Hotel

Synonymous with timeless British sophistication, Dukes The Palm, Dubai Hotel brings a touch of classic elegance to the city’s vibrant hospitality landscape. With spectacular views of the Arabian Gulf and Dubai Marina skyline, this 5-star destination offers:

  • Upscale rooms and luxurious suites
  • Award-winning dining experiences
  • A private beach and stunning infinity pool
  • World-class service rooted in excellence and attention to detail.

Job Description

The ideal candidate will be a results-driven, strategic thinker with a passion for hospitality and a proven ability to lead high-performing teams across multiple properties. Should be adaptable, innovative, and committed to delivering exceptional guest experiences while maximizing revenue opportunities for the cluster.

  • Develop and implement strategic sales and marketing plans to drive revenue growth across multiple properties within the assigned cluster
  • Oversee and coordinate sales and marketing efforts for all properties in the cluster, ensuring alignment with overall brand strategy and individual property goals
  • Lead and mentor a team of sales and marketing professionals, providing guidance, support, and performance management
  • Analyze market trends, competitive landscape, and customer preferences to identify new business opportunities and optimize pricing strategies
  • Collaborate with property General Managers and corporate leadership to set and achieve revenue targets and occupancy goals
  • Develop and maintain relationships with key clients, partners, and stakeholders to drive business growth and retention
  • Create and manage budgets for sales and marketing activities across the cluster, ensuring efficient resource allocation and ROI
  • Oversee the development and execution of marketing campaigns, including digital marketing, social media, and traditional advertising channels
  • Coordinate with revenue management teams to optimize pricing and inventory strategies across all properties
  • Represent the cluster at industry events, trade shows, and conferences to promote brand awareness and generate leads
  • Implement and mon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to track the effectiveness of sales and marketing initiatives
  • Ensure compliance with brand standards and guidelines across all marketing materials and sales processes
  • Collaborate with other departments such as operations, finance, and guest services to enhance overall guest experience and drive customer satisfaction
  • Stay informed about industry trends, best practices, and emerging technologies in hospitality sales and marketing
  • Provide regular reports and presentations to senior management on cluster performance, market insights, and strategic recommendations.
